SimonS wrote: Isn't this a problem with WinXP in general? Mine doesn't remember the status bar setting either in Explorer. It is, the way to "fix" it is to close all Internet Explorer windows and then open up Windows Explorer. Then you tick the View/Status Bar. From then on the status bar should always appear in both Windows Explorer and Internet Explorer. It did for me. For awhile I got annoyed that everytime I opened IE the status bar would not be there, no matter how many times I selected it in the menu. Eventually someone told me that Windows Explorer needs to be set with IE closed first.

After a little experimentation...it would seem that the status bar is an option if and only if you do not select Word Wrap under Format. John Carson
That is how mine works too (XP Pro). Makes sense though. The status bar shows line # & column for the text cursor. When word warp is active, there isn't a valid line # & column anymore because of the wrapping. Steve
